In Digimon, DRG stands for "Dragon," which refers to a specific classification of Digimon that exhibit draconic features or abilities. This category includes various Digimon that are inspired by dragons, often characterized by their powerful attacks and majestic appearances. DRG-type Digimon can be found across different series and games within the Digimon franchise, showcasing their importance in the lore and gameplay.
